                                        scottalanmiller @christophergault
                                        last edited by

                                        @christophergault said:

                                        @scottalanmiller So the router firewall to be correct?

                                        Well, ALL firewalls between the RDS server and the Internet. If any are blocking 3389, RDP isn't going to get out. The firewall touching the Internet needs to port forward to the server or nothing will be able to get to it.
